What is it?

The Mosman Garden High Tea is a chic afternoon affair, brought to you by none other than *What's In Sydney* itself. Picture a meticulously styled high tea experience, designed to transport you to an English garden party right in the heart of The Rocks. Guests will be treated to a delightful spread of handcrafted sweet and savoury bites – think delicate finger sandwiches with cucumber and crème fraîche, fluffy scones with house-made jam and clotted cream, and an array of exquisite pastries. Each ticket includes a selection of premium loose-leaf teas, with optional sparkling wine packages available for those who want to add a little fizz. Need to know

This elegant gathering descends upon The Rocks on Tuesday, August 4th, 2026. Given the premium nature and limited seating, booking ahead is non-negotiable; tickets range from $35-$75 depending on your chosen package. The venue, within easy strolling distance of Circular Quay, is highly accessible by public transport – trains, ferries, and buses all converge nearby. Dress code is smart casual, leaning towards garden party chic – think flowy dresses or sharp collared shirts. Arriving 15 minutes before your scheduled seating is recommended to soak in the ambience and secure a prime spot.
